What are the key lessons in 'A New Earth'?

2 回答2025-06-14 23:26:12
Reading 'A New Earth' was a transformative experience for me, especially in how it redefined my understanding of consciousness and ego. The book delves deep into the idea that most human suffering stems from identifying too strongly with the ego, that voice in our heads that constantly judges, compares, and creates drama. Eckhart Tolle presents a compelling case for awakening to the present moment, emphasizing that true peace comes from observing our thoughts rather than being enslaved by them.

One of the most profound lessons is the concept of the 'pain-body,' that accumulation of past hurts that feeds off negativity. Tolle explains how recognizing this energy field within us allows us to dissolve its power. The book also highlights the importance of surrender—not as resignation, but as an acceptance of what is, which paradoxically gives us the clarity to change what we can. Another key takeaway is the distinction between happiness, which is fleeting and dependent on circumstances, and inner peace, which is unshakable and comes from within. The practical advice on how to quiet the mind and connect with the stillness beneath our thoughts has been life-changing for many readers, myself included.

What are the main teachings in New Earth by Eckhart Tolle?

3 回答2026-05-24 05:34:47
Reading 'New Earth' felt like a quiet earthquake in my mind—Eckhart Tolle dismantles the ego so gently yet profoundly. The core idea is that most human suffering stems from identifying with the 'pain-body,' that accumulation of past hurts we mistake for our true selves. He teaches presence as an antidote: noticing the breath, the space between thoughts, the aliveness in your hands right now. What stuck with me was his distinction between 'clock time' (practical scheduling) and 'psychological time'—that mental trap of reliving regrets or anxiety-fueled futures.

Tolle also flips spirituality on its head by rejecting the chase for 'enlightenment' as another ego game. Instead, he advocates for recognizing the consciousness already within you—the silent witness behind all experiences. I still catch myself quoting his line: 'The primary cause of unhappiness is never the situation but your thoughts about it.' The book’s simplicity is deceptive; it keeps revealing new layers whenever life feels overwhelming.

Does 'A New Earth' offer meditation techniques?

2 回答2025-06-14 20:01:11
I've spent a lot of time with 'A New Earth' by Eckhart Tolle, and it’s fascinating how it approaches meditation differently from traditional guides. The book doesn’t lay out step-by-step techniques like focusing on breath or mantras. Instead, it dives deep into the philosophy behind presence and awareness, which naturally leads to a meditative state. Tolle emphasizes being fully present in the moment, observing your thoughts without judgment, and dissolving the ego—all of which are foundational to meditation. It’s less about sitting cross-legged and more about integrating mindfulness into everyday life.

What stands out is how Tolle’s ideas can transform routine activities into meditative practices. Walking, washing dishes, or even waiting in line can become opportunities for presence. The book also explores the concept of the 'pain body' and how observing it without resistance can be a form of inner work. While it might not satisfy someone looking for structured techniques, it offers something arguably more valuable: a mindset shift that makes meditation effortless and organic. The focus is on inner stillness, which aligns with many Eastern philosophies but is presented in a way that feels fresh and accessible to Western readers.
